# SuperClaude Framework

> A meta-programming configuration framework that transforms Claude Code into a structured development platform with 30 slash commands, 20 specialized agents, and 7 behavioral modes.

SuperClaude Framework is an open-source meta-programming configuration framework built on top of Anthropic's Claude Code. It enhances Claude Code through behavioral instruction injection and component orchestration, turning it into a structured development platform with systematic workflow automation. The project is MIT-licensed, available on GitHub under the SuperClaude-Org organization, and installable via pip or pipx.

## What It Is

SuperClaude Framework is a configuration layer — not a standalone AI model — that injects specialized commands, cognitive personas, and development methodologies into Claude Code sessions. It provides 30 slash commands covering the full development lifecycle, 20 specialized AI agents with domain expertise, 7 adaptive behavioral modes, and 8 optional MCP server integrations. The framework is explicitly not affiliated with or endorsed by Anthropic.

## Command and Agent Architecture

The 30 `/sc:*` slash commands are organized into functional categories:

- **Planning & Design**: `/brainstorm`, `/design`, `/estimate`, `/spec-panel`
- **Development**: `/implement`, `/build`, `/improve`, `/cleanup`, `/explain`
- **Testing & Quality**: `/test`, `/analyze`, `/troubleshoot`, `/reflect`
- **Documentation**: `/document`, `/help`
- **Version Control**: `/git`
- **Project Management**: `/pm`, `/task`, `/workflow`
- **Research & Analysis**: `/research`, `/business-panel`
- **Utilities**: `/agent`, `/spawn`, `/load`, `/save`, `/sc`, and more

The 20 specialized agents include a PM Agent, Deep Research agent, Security engineer, and Frontend architect, each providing domain-specific expertise on demand with automatic coordination based on context.

## Behavioral Modes and Deep Research

Seven adaptive behavioral modes shape how Claude Code responds in different contexts: Brainstorming, Business Panel, Deep Research, Orchestration, Token-Efficiency, Task Management, and Introspection. The Deep Research mode, introduced in v4.2, enables autonomous multi-hop web research with up to 5 iterative search hops, confidence-based quality scoring (targeting 0.8 on a 0.0–1.0 scale), and case-based cross-session learning. Research depth levels range from Quick (5–10 sources, ~2 min) to Exhaustive (40+ sources, ~10 min).

## MCP Server Integration

SuperClaude optionally integrates 8 MCP servers for enhanced performance. The README states that with MCP servers enabled, execution can be 2–3x faster with 30–50% fewer tokens compared to running without them:

- **Tavily** — Primary web search for Deep Research
- **Context7** — Official documentation lookup
- **Sequential-Thinking** — Multi-step reasoning
- **Serena** — Session persistence and memory
- **Playwright** — Cross-browser automation
- **Magic** — UI component generation
- **Morphllm-Fast-Apply** — Context-aware code modifications
- **Chrome DevTools** — Performance analysis

## Setup Path

Installation is straightforward via pipx (recommended) or pip:

```
pipx install superclaude
superclaude install
```

A direct Git clone with `./install.sh` is also supported. After installation, restarting Claude Code activates all 30 commands. MCP server installation is optional and handled through the `superclaude mcp` CLI subcommand. A TypeScript plugin system is planned for v5.0 but is not yet available.

## Update: v4.3.0 — Implementation Fixes, Security Hardening & Claude Code Alignment

The current stable release is v4.3.0, published in March 2026. The v4.x series stabilized the slash command architecture, expanded agents from 14 to 20, expanded modes from 6 to 7, and grew the command set from 22 to 30. The repository shows active development with 23,000+ GitHub stars and nearly 2,000 forks as reported by GitHub metadata. A v5.0 TypeScript plugin system is in active development (tracked in issue #419) with no set ETA. The project also maintains sibling frameworks — SuperGemini and SuperQwen — for other AI models.
